Yes, a charcoal graphic tee pairs effectively with heather gray. This combination is a reliable style choice because it provides enough contrast to look intentional while staying within the same color family. Because charcoal is a deep, near-black shade and heather gray is a lighter, textured neutral, they create a clean monochromatic look that works for streetwear, gym-to-street transitions, and casual weekend layers. Tonal dressing remains a popular approach to style, and this specific pairing avoids the risk of color clashing while offering more visual depth than a standard all-black or all-gray outfit.
The Logic of Tonal Contrast
The reason charcoal and heather gray work so well together lies in their visual texture. Most heather gray garments are made from a blend of fibers that create a mottled or speckled appearance. Charcoal, on the other hand, is usually a solid, deep saturation of pigment.
Current styling favors gradient dressing, where you stack different depths of the same color. By putting a dark charcoal tee next to a light heather gray, you create a clear distinction between the pieces. This prevents the suit effect where two similar shades of gray look like a mismatched set.
Outfit Formula: The Streetwear Base
This is a go-to look for anyone who wants to look put-together while wearing comfortable basics.
- Top: Oversized charcoal graphic tee with a high-density print or a vintage-wash finish.
- Bottom: Heavyweight heather gray joggers or fleece-lined sweatpants.
- Shoes: Clean white leather sneakers or chunky "dad" shoes to provide a bright break at the bottom.
- Accessory: A black or charcoal beanie to tie back into the shirt color.
- Why it works: The oversized fit of the tee balances the tapered look of the joggers, while the gray-on-gray palette keeps the streetwear vibe sophisticated.
Layering with Heather Gray Hoodies and Zip-ups
If you are wearing a charcoal tee as a base layer, a heather gray hoodie or zip-up jacket is an excellent choice. If the graphic on the charcoal shirt is centered and high, it remains visible even when the jacket is partially unzipped. This creates a frame effect, where the lighter gray of the jacket draws the eye inward toward the darker shirt and its design. This is a practical way to transition between seasons without losing the impact of your favorite graphic tee.
Matching Undertones: Cool vs. Warm Grays
Not all grays are created equal. To keep the outfit looking clean, try to match the temperature of the grays.
- Check the Heather: Is it a bright, silver gray (cool) or does it look more like oatmeal (warm)?
- Check the Charcoal: Some charcoal fabrics have blue or purple (cool) undertones, while others have a slight brown or green (warm) tint.
- The Natural Light Test: Hold both garments near a window. If the heather gray looks crisp and the charcoal looks muddy next to it, the undertones might be clashing. Generally, a cool charcoal works best with standard athletic heather gray.
Texture Mixing to Add Depth
To prevent a gray outfit from looking like a flat uniform, mix your fabrics. Pairing a cotton charcoal tee with a tri-blend heather gray bottom or a brushed fleece hoodie adds visual interest. The way light hits a flat cotton weave versus a textured fleece or a ribbed knit creates subtle shadows that make the outfit look more intentional and thought-out.
What to Avoid
The main mistake to avoid is near-miss matching. This happens when the charcoal is too light and the heather gray is too dark, bringing them too close in shade. When the colors are too similar, the outfit can look like a faded black set that was washed too many times.
Also, avoid wearing a charcoal tee with charcoal pants unless the textures are drastically different, such as a cotton tee with corduroy or denim. Stick to the high contrast of charcoal and heather for the most reliable results.
FAQ
Does a charcoal tee go with light gray jeans? Yes. Light gray or stonewash jeans provide a similar contrast to heather gray sweatpants but offer a more structured look for going out.
Can I wear black shoes with a charcoal and heather gray outfit? Absolutely. Black shoes ground the outfit and coordinate well with the dark tones of the charcoal shirt.
Should the graphic on the shirt be a specific color? While most colors work, graphics with white, silver, or bright neon accents tend to pop the most against the charcoal-and-gray backdrop.
Is heather gray considered a sporty color only? While it has roots in athletic wear, heather gray is now a staple in casual streetwear. Pairing it with a charcoal graphic tee and a structured jacket can move it away from a strictly gym look.
How do I wash charcoal and heather gray together? Wash them together in cold water on a gentle cycle. To prevent the dark charcoal fibers from shedding onto the lighter heather gray, turn the graphic tee inside out before washing.
